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of an existing asphalt shingle roof to identify potential issues and evaluate its overall condition. These inspections typically include examining shingles for signs of damage, such as cracking, curling, or missing pieces, as well as checking the integrity of flashing, vents, and other roof components. Inspectors may also evaluate drainage systems, gutters, and downspouts to ensure proper water flow and prevent water accumulation. The goal is to detect early signs of wear and tear that could lead to more significant problems if left unaddressed.
These services help property owners address common roofing problems before they escalate into costly repairs or replacements. Early detection of issues like leaks, damaged shingles, or deteriorated flashing allows for timely maintenance or repairs, which can extend the lifespan of the roof. Inspections also help identify areas vulnerable to water intrusion, mold growth, or structural damage, ensuring that property owners can plan repairs proactively. Regular roof inspections are especially valuable in regions with harsh weather conditions or for properties that have experienced severe storms or other damaging events.

How often should I have my asphalt roof inspected? It is recommended to have an asphalt roof inspected at least once a year to identify potential issues early and ensure its longevity.
What signs indicate my asphalt roof needs an inspection? Visible damage such as missing or cracked shingles, water stains on ceilings, or granule loss in gutters are signs that an inspection may be necessary.
What does an asphalt roof inspection typically include? A professional inspection generally involves checking for damage, wear, and leaks, as well as assessing the overall condition of shingles, flashing, and drainage systems.
Can a roof inspection help prevent costly repairs? Yes, regular inspections can identify minor issues before they develop into major problems, potentially reducing repair costs in the long run.
